The Opportunity:
This hands-on role is part of a well-established sheep and cropping operation in the Riverina. You’ll be involved in all stages of the cropping program, from ground preparation and planting through to harvest.
The position suits someone who enjoys operating machinery, working outdoors and being part of a hardworking team. It’s a practical role with variety across the seasons and responsibility across day-to-day farm operations.
Your Day-to-Day Will Include:
- Operate machinery and equipment for planting, tillage, cultivation, spraying and harvesting.
- Plant and maintain crops to high standards, following industry, employer, and Environmental Management Plan requirements.
- Take part in harvest operations using tractors, headers, forklifts, hand tools, and other farm equipment.
- Carry out irrigation work safely, including operating and monitoring pivots, and participate in planning crop and pasture improvements.
- Assist with coordinating planting and harvest activities, including shift work during busy periods such as night planting.

Life at Hewitt
With a proud family history spanning over 120 years, the Hewitt family has remained committed to sustainable agriculture, guided by a simple philosophy: treat the land well, treat people well, and treat animals well. From humble beginnings as a beef cattle farm in Central Queensland, the business has grown into a global operation – but our values haven’t changed.
